Saratoga Springs Travel
Famous for its popular horse racing track and performing arts center, Saratoga Springs, N.Y., also has all of the comforts of a small town. Residents enjoy the laid back pace of bucolic upstate New York while relishing cultural and historic attractions typically found in bustling urban locales. Insights for Things to Do in Saratoga Springs
In the mid-19th century, Saratoga Springs was a spa town that enticed wealthy visitors with mineral springs.
SPAC (Saratoga Performing Arts Center) typically hosts three weeks of performances by the New York City Ballet in July, but only two weeks of shows were held this year because of the recession.
This year, the Saratoga Race Track opens for the season on July 29 and closes Sept. 7.

Saratoga Spa State Park
Saratoga Spa State Park is a National Historic Landmark that includes various attractions: SPAC, the National Museum of Dance, the mineral springs and the Lincoln mineral baths, trails and more.

Saratoga National Historical Park
Saratoga National Historical Park features three Revolutionary War-era attractions: the battlefield, Schuyler House and the Saratoga Monument, all located within a seven-mile radius.

Yaddo Garden Association
Yaddo Garden Association tends to the Yaddo gardens on the grounds of an artists' community in Saratoga Springs. The gardens feature roses and a rock garden, and are open to the public seven days a week.

Insights for Saratoga Springs Transportation
Traffic picks up in August in Saratoga Springs when the track is in full swing, typically starting around 10 a.m. and lasting until noon, and starting up again between 6 and 7 p.m.
Saratoga is not too large or difficult to navigate on foot once you've reached Broadway (Route 9), the main road from which many attractions and eateries are accessible.
